Pk Grills Vs Weber: Side-by-Side Comparison


P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ker...
VS logo
Weber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ill, Mocha

Portability

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: This grill is designed with portability in mind, featuring a detachable base that allows it to be easily transported for camping, tailgating, or backyard use. Its lightweight aluminum construction makes it easy to carry without sacrificing durability.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: The Smokey Joe is compact and lightweight, making it ideal for transport. Measuring just 14 inches in diameter, it’s perfect for small spaces like picnics or camping trips, fitting easily into car trunks or storage compartments.

Cooking Versatility

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: This grill excels at both high-temperature grilling and low-and-slow smoking thanks to its two-zone heating system. You can sear meats directly over the coals while simultaneously cooking other items indirectly, providing flexibility for various cooking styles.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: While primarily a charcoal grill, the Smokey Joe offers straightforward grilling capabilities with a single-level cooking surface. It’s best suited for quick grilling tasks rather than complex multi-zone cooking but still provides reliable performance for burgers and hot dogs.

Material Quality

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: Constructed from thick cast aluminum, this grill promises superior heat retention and distribution compared to traditional steel grills. The rust-proof material ensures longevity even when exposed to outdoor elements.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: Made from porcelain-enameled steel, this grill features a durable finish that resists rusting and retains heat effectively. However, it may not match the heat distribution efficiency of aluminum.

Cooking Surface Area

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: With ample space provided by its capsule shape design, the PK300AF offers significant cooking area suitable for larger gatherings or more extensive meal preparations. It can handle multiple foods at once efficiently due to its versatile setup.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: This model has a smaller grilling surface of 147 square inches which comfortably fits about six burgers at a time—ideal for small family meals or gatherings but limited compared to the larger PK grill.

Ash Management

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: Although there is no specific ash catcher feature mentioned, the design allows ashes to fall away from the coals during cooking; however, cleanup may require more effort after extended use due to its size.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: Equipped with an efficient ash catcher that protects your patio from debris while making cleanup hassle-free after grilling sessions—a thoughtful feature especially appreciated in portable models.

Temperature Control

– P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ker: Features a four-point venting system that enhances airflow control during cooking processes; this allows users to achieve precise temperature management whether grilling or smoking meats effectively.
–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ill: Comes with adjustable aluminum dampers on both lid and bowl which facilitate basic temperature control during grilling sessions; however, it lacks the advanced dual-zone capabilities found in larger models.

When comparing the PK Grills Portable Charcoal BBQ Grill and Smoker with the Smokey Joe 14 inch Portable Grill, we focused on several key criteria to provide a comprehensive assessment that can help you make an informed decision based on your grilling needs.

Performance: The PK Grills model excels in versatility, allowing for both high-temperature grilling and low-and-slow smoking due to its unique four-point venting system and two-zone heating capabilities. This makes it ideal for cooking a variety of meats, from burgers to brisket. In contrast, the Smokey Joe offers solid performance for smaller gatherings, featuring a durable porcelain-enameled finish that retains heat effectively. However, its size limits its capacity, making it more suitable for casual use rather than extensive barbecue sessions.

Size: The PK Grill is larger and heavier (34.02 kg), designed for serious outdoor cooking while still being portable enough for camping or tailgating. It features a spacious cooking area that allows for multiple items to be grilled simultaneously. Conversely, the Smokey Joe is compact (14 inches in diameter), lightweight (9.43 lbs), and easily transportable, making it perfect for picnics or small backyards but less suited for larger gatherings.

Features: The PK Grill boasts advanced features such as a cast aluminum construction that enhances heat distribution and durability, along with a detachable design that allows it to be used independently of its stand. It also has two distinct cooking zones which enhance versatility significantly. On the other hand, the Smokey Joe includes essential features like an ash catcher for easy cleanup and adjustable dampers for temperature control but lacks the multi-zone functionality seen in the PK model.

People Also Ask about Pk Grills Vs Weber

What are the main differences between PK Grills and Weber grills?

PK Grills are made of cast aluminum, offering excellent heat retention and portability.
Weber grills typically feature a porcelain-enameled finish with a variety of sizes and styles available.
Both brands excel in quality but cater to different grilling preferences and cooking styles.

What are common mistakes when using PK Grills?

Failing to preheat the grill can lead to uneven cooking and longer grilling times.
Not managing airflow properly may result in temperature fluctuations during cooking.
Overloading the grill can also hinder heat distribution, affecting food quality.

How do you maintain a PK Grill?

Regularly clean the grill grates after each use to prevent buildup and rust.
Check for any wear on seals or parts, replacing them as necessary for optimal performance.
Store your grill in a dry place or cover it to protect against weather elements.

What types of food are best suited for Weber grills?

Weber grills are versatile, great for everything from burgers and steaks to vegetables and pizzas.
They perform well for both direct and indirect grilling methods, accommodating various cooking techniques.
Experimenting with smoking wood chips can enhance flavor profiles for meats cooked on Weber.

Can I use charcoal with a PK Grill?

Yes, PK Grills can be used with charcoal, providing great versatility for different cooking methods.
Using charcoal allows for high-heat searing as well as low-and-slow smoking options.
Ensure proper ventilation to manage heat levels effectively while grilling with charcoal.
